From b013ed03e539e94466a0aaafc4d67e40cdeb888d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Teknium <127238744+teknium1@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Tue, 14 Jul 2026 05:31:07 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] fix(moa): scope the non-text placeholder to structured content only Follow-up to the cherry-picked empty-user-turn drop: the placeholder introduced in 8582f35d9 fired for whitespace-only STRING turns too (content=' ' flattens to non-stripping text but isn't in the (None, '', []) exclusion set), fabricating an attachment note for a turn that carried nothing. Gate the placeholder on isinstance(content, list) so only genuinely structured (e.g. image-only) turns get it; empty and whitespace-only string turns now fall through to the drop path. Edge cases verified: trailing empty user turn still ends the view on the synthetic advisory marker; an all-empty transcript degenerates to []. --- agent/moa_loop.py | 6 ++++-- tests/run_agent/test_moa_loop_mode.py | 24 ++++++++++++++++++++++++ 2 files changed, 28 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-) diff --git a/agent/moa_loop.py b/agent/moa_loop.py index d8461e921dc2..28707b2a4f14 100644 --- a/agent/moa_loop.py +++ b/agent/moa_loop.py @@ -491,7 +491,7 @@ def _reference_messages(messages: list[dict[str, Any]]) -> list[dict[str, Any]]: if role == "system": continue if role == "user": - if not text.strip() and content not in (None, "", []): + if not text.strip() and isinstance(content, list) and content: # Structured content with no extractable text (e.g. an # image-only turn).
